Домашняя страница Undo Do New Save Карта сайта Обратная связь Поиск по форуму
МИР MS EXCEL - Гость.xls

Вход

Регистрация

Напомнить пароль

 

= Мир MS Excel/Незаполненные ячейки - Мир MS Excel

Старая форма входа
  • Страница 1 из 1
  • 1
Модератор форума: китин, _Boroda_  
Незаполненные ячейки
olya2084 Дата: Четверг, 31.08.2023, 01:15 | Сообщение № 1
Группа: Пользователи
Ранг: Участник
Сообщений: 91
Репутация: -2 ±
Замечаний: 20% ±

Здравствуйте! На листе 2 нужна формула (без макроса): чтобы при заполнении хотя бы одной ячейки отображался статус "что-то заполнено", при всех незаполненных ячейках- "все пусто", а при заполнении всех ячеек- "все заполнено". Реально так сделать?
К сообщению приложен файл: 2153996.xls (27.5 Kb)
 
Ответить
СообщениеЗдравствуйте! На листе 2 нужна формула (без макроса): чтобы при заполнении хотя бы одной ячейки отображался статус "что-то заполнено", при всех незаполненных ячейках- "все пусто", а при заполнении всех ячеек- "все заполнено". Реально так сделать?

Автор - olya2084
Дата добавления - 31.08.2023 в 01:15
DrMini Дата: Четверг, 31.08.2023, 04:59 | Сообщение № 2
Группа: Друзья
Ранг: Старожил
Сообщений: 1875
Репутация: 269 ±
Замечаний: 0% ±

Excel LTSC 2024 RUS
Реально так сделать?

Да
Ваш (подправленный) вариант:
Код
=ЕСЛИ(СЧИТАТЬПУСТОТЫ(A2:H2)=8;"все пустые";ЕСЛИ(СЧИТАТЬПУСТОТЫ(A2:H2)=0;"все заполнено";"что-то заполнено"))

Как вариант:
Код
=ЕСЛИ(СЧЁТЕСЛИ(A2:H2;"")=0;"все заполнено";ЕСЛИ(СЧЁТЕСЛИ(A2:H2;"")=8;"все пусто";"что-то заполнено"))
К сообщению приложен файл: 3975782.xls (32.0 Kb)


Сообщение отредактировал DrMini - Четверг, 31.08.2023, 05:48
 
Ответить
Сообщение
Реально так сделать?

Да
Ваш (подправленный) вариант:
Код
=ЕСЛИ(СЧИТАТЬПУСТОТЫ(A2:H2)=8;"все пустые";ЕСЛИ(СЧИТАТЬПУСТОТЫ(A2:H2)=0;"все заполнено";"что-то заполнено"))

Как вариант:
Код
=ЕСЛИ(СЧЁТЕСЛИ(A2:H2;"")=0;"все заполнено";ЕСЛИ(СЧЁТЕСЛИ(A2:H2;"")=8;"все пусто";"что-то заполнено"))

Автор - DrMini
Дата добавления - 31.08.2023 в 04:59
прохожий2019 Дата: Четверг, 31.08.2023, 07:32 | Сообщение № 3
Группа: Проверенные
Ранг: Старожил
Сообщений: 1298
Репутация: 327 ±
Замечаний: 0% ±

365 Beta Channel
Код
=ПРОСМОТР(СЧЁТЗ(A2:H2);{0;1;8};{"все пустые";"что-то заполнено";"все заполнено"})
 
Ответить
Сообщение
Код
=ПРОСМОТР(СЧЁТЗ(A2:H2);{0;1;8};{"все пустые";"что-то заполнено";"все заполнено"})

Автор - прохожий2019
Дата добавления - 31.08.2023 в 07:32
olya2084 Дата: Четверг, 31.08.2023, 07:47 | Сообщение № 4
Группа: Пользователи
Ранг: Участник
Сообщений: 91
Репутация: -2 ±
Замечаний: 20% ±

DrMini, огромное спасибо!
 
Ответить
СообщениеDrMini, огромное спасибо!

Автор - olya2084
Дата добавления - 31.08.2023 в 07:47
olya2084 Дата: Четверг, 31.08.2023, 07:48 | Сообщение № 5
Группа: Пользователи
Ранг: Участник
Сообщений: 91
Репутация: -2 ±
Замечаний: 20% ±

DrMini, и за ваш вариант премного благодарна!!
 
Ответить
СообщениеDrMini, и за ваш вариант премного благодарна!!

Автор - olya2084
Дата добавления - 31.08.2023 в 07:48
olya2084 Дата: Четверг, 31.08.2023, 07:49 | Сообщение № 6
Группа: Пользователи
Ранг: Участник
Сообщений: 91
Репутация: -2 ±
Замечаний: 20% ±

прохожий2019, и вам спасибо!
 
Ответить
Сообщениепрохожий2019, и вам спасибо!

Автор - olya2084
Дата добавления - 31.08.2023 в 07:49
Светлый Дата: Четверг, 31.08.2023, 13:28 | Сообщение № 7
Группа: Друзья
Ранг: Старожил
Сообщений: 1851
Репутация: 523 ±
Замечаний: 0% ±

Excel 2013, 2016
И мои 5 копеек
Код
=ВПР(СЧЁТЗ(A2:H2);{0;"все пустые":1;"что-то заполнено":8;"все заполнено"};2)
Код
=ТЕКСТ(СУММ((СЧЁТЗ(A2:H2)>{0;7})-0,5);"в\се заполнено;в\се пу\стые;\что-то заполнено")


Программировать проще, чем писать стихи.
 
Ответить
СообщениеИ мои 5 копеек
Код
=ВПР(СЧЁТЗ(A2:H2);{0;"все пустые":1;"что-то заполнено":8;"все заполнено"};2)
Код
=ТЕКСТ(СУММ((СЧЁТЗ(A2:H2)>{0;7})-0,5);"в\се заполнено;в\се пу\стые;\что-то заполнено")

Автор - Светлый
Дата добавления - 31.08.2023 в 13:28
olya2084 Дата: Среда, 06.09.2023, 22:54 | Сообщение № 8
Группа: Пользователи
Ранг: Участник
Сообщений: 91
Репутация: -2 ±
Замечаний: 20% ±

DrMini, а если нужно перепрыгнуть/пропустить одну/две ячейки- как этот разрыв отразить в формуле? Например: с A2 по H2 и с K2 по L2?
К сообщению приложен файл: 3975782_1.xls (32.5 Kb)


Сообщение отредактировал olya2084 - Среда, 06.09.2023, 23:42
 
Ответить
СообщениеDrMini, а если нужно перепрыгнуть/пропустить одну/две ячейки- как этот разрыв отразить в формуле? Например: с A2 по H2 и с K2 по L2?

Автор - olya2084
Дата добавления - 06.09.2023 в 22:54
cmivadwot Дата: Четверг, 07.09.2023, 01:02 | Сообщение № 9
Группа: Проверенные
Ранг: Ветеран
Сообщений: 534
Репутация: 97 ±
Замечаний: 0% ±

365
olya2084, вариант с условным форматированием.. и другими вариациями...
К сообщению приложен файл: 9501545.xls (134.0 Kb)
 
Ответить
Сообщениеolya2084, вариант с условным форматированием.. и другими вариациями...

Автор - cmivadwot
Дата добавления - 07.09.2023 в 01:02
DrMini Дата: Четверг, 07.09.2023, 05:06 | Сообщение № 10
Группа: Друзья
Ранг: Старожил
Сообщений: 1875
Репутация: 269 ±
Замечаний: 0% ±

Excel LTSC 2024 RUS
а если нужно перепрыгнуть/пропустить одну/две ячейки-

Я так полагаю это означает, что эти ячейки выкидываем из расчёта.
Тогда нужно просто изменить диапазон и поменять количество сравниваемых ячеек.
Например так:
Код
=ЕСЛИ(СЧЁТЗ(A2:H2;K2:L2)=0;"все пустые";ЕСЛИ(СЧЁТЗ(A2:H2;K2:L2)=10;"все заполнено";"что-то заполнено"))
 
Ответить
Сообщение
а если нужно перепрыгнуть/пропустить одну/две ячейки-

Я так полагаю это означает, что эти ячейки выкидываем из расчёта.
Тогда нужно просто изменить диапазон и поменять количество сравниваемых ячеек.
Например так:
Код
=ЕСЛИ(СЧЁТЗ(A2:H2;K2:L2)=0;"все пустые";ЕСЛИ(СЧЁТЗ(A2:H2;K2:L2)=10;"все заполнено";"что-то заполнено"))

Автор - DrMini
Дата добавления - 07.09.2023 в 05:06
olya2084 Дата: Четверг, 07.09.2023, 12:11 | Сообщение № 11
Группа: Пользователи
Ранг: Участник
Сообщений: 91
Репутация: -2 ±
Замечаний: 20% ±

DrMini, большое спасибо! Очень оперативно выручили!
 
Ответить
СообщениеDrMini, большое спасибо! Очень оперативно выручили!

Автор - olya2084
Дата добавления - 07.09.2023 в 12:11
  • Страница 1 из 1
  • 1
Поиск:

Яндекс.Метрика Яндекс цитирования
© 2010-2024 · Дизайн: MichaelCH · Хостинг от uCoz · При использовании материалов сайта, ссылка на www.excelworld.ru обязательна!